Search jobs > Montreal-Est, QC > Stack developer

Full Stack Developer - Montreal

Yeah! Global
Montreal East, QC, ca
$59,7-$76,18 an hour (estimated)
Full-time
Quick Apply

Job Description

Note : This position does not offer any visa sponsorship. We are looking for people already living in Canada.

Overview :

We are looking for a skilled and experienced Java Fullstack Developer to join our dynamic team. In this role, you will be responsible for designing, developing, and maintaining both the front-end and back-end components of our applications.

The ideal candidate has a strong foundation in Java, experience with front-end technologies, and a passion for delivering high-quality solutions.

Key Responsibilities :

  • Design, develop, and maintain robust, scalable, and efficient full-stack applications using Java for back-end services and modern front-end technologies.
  • Collaborate with cross-functional teams including product managers, designers, and other developers to define and implement innovative solutions.
  • Develop RESTful APIs and integrate third-party services.
  • Ensure the responsiveness, performance, and scalability of applications.
  • Write clean, maintainable, and efficient code, following industry best practices and coding standards.
  • Perform thorough testing, including unit and integration tests, to ensure the quality and reliability of the code.
  • Troubleshoot and debug issues across the full stack, identifying and resolving performance bottlenecks and other technical challenges.
  • Participate in code reviews, providing constructive feedback and suggestions for improvements.
  • Stay up-to-date with the latest industry trends, technologies, and best practices to continually improve development processes and product quality.

Qualifications :

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of experience in full-stack development, with a strong focus on Java back-end development.
  • Proficiency in Java , Spring Boot , and RESTful APIs .
  • Strong experience with front-end technologies such as HTML5 , CSS3 , JavaScript , and modern JavaScript frameworks like Angular , React , or Vue.js .
  • Familiarity with relational databases like MySQL , PostgreSQL , or Oracle .
  • Experience with version control systems, particularly Git.
  • Knowledge of CI / CD pipelines and cloud platforms such as AWS, Azure, or Google Cloud is a plus.
  • Strong problem-solving and debugging skills.
  • Excellent communication and teamwork abilities.
  • Experience with microservices architecture.
  • Familiarity with DevOps practices and containerization (e.g., Docker, Kubernetes).
  • Exposure to testing frameworks such as JUnit, Mockito, or Selenium

Requirements

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of experience in full-stack development, with a strong focus on Java back-end development.
  • Proficiency in Java, Spring Boot, and RESTful APIs.
  • Strong experience with front-end technologies such as HTML5, CSS3, JavaScript, and modern JavaScript frameworks like Angular, React, or Vue.js.
  • Familiarity with relational databases like MySQL, PostgreSQL, or Oracle.
  • Experience with version control systems, particularly Git.
  • Knowledge of CI / CD pipelines and cloud platforms such as AWS, Azure, or Google Cloud is a plus.
  • Strong problem-solving and debugging skills.
  • Excellent communication and teamwork abilities.
  • Experience with microservices architecture.
  • Familiarity with DevOps practices and containerization (e.g., Docker, Kubernetes).
  • Exposure to testing frameworks such as JUnit, Mockito, or Selenium
  • 2 days ago
Related jobs
Promoted
Wysdom
Canada

As a Full Stack Developer, you will:. Wysdom is committed to slowing climate change by removing our team's personal commute so has become a fully remote company and this position can be located anywhere in Canada. We offer a terrific work environment in all our offices, full company-paid benefits fr...

Oracle
Canada

Architect, design, code, debug, test and maintain full stack features of a large customer-facing cloud native application. You'll be a technical leader on the team who provides guidance to other developers and suggests continual improvements to products/processes. Competence in full life-cycle web s...

Services de Gestion Quantum Ltée
Montreal, Quebec

Position: Senior Java Full Stack Developer Location: Montreal (office attendance from day 1 - hybrid mode 3 times per week)Job Type: Long-term contractAs a Full Stack Java Developer, you will be responsible for hands-on development experience in Java, Web Services, Spring Boot, Spring REST, SQL data...

E-Solutions
Montreal, Quebec

Java Full Stack Developer (Angular). Location – Montreal, QC (Hybrid Days per week). ...

FortNine
Montreal, Quebec

A Senior Full Stack Web Developer at FortNine is in possession of several archetypal thoughts or key strengths. They are now being rewritten for the Web to be accessible from anywhere, simultaneously giving developers and business analysts the opportunity to discard cruft and build on years of ...

S.i. Systems
Montreal, Quebec

Senior Full Stack Developer to support digital transformation projects with in the public sector. Developers will engage in all project phases, from research and discovery to solution design, development, and deployment. ...

CBC/Radio-Canada
Montreal, Quebec

Senior Developer, Full-Stack AI (French Services) (Telework). As a Full-Stack Developer specializing in React form development, your focus is on designing, developing and maintaining powerful interactive forms for our web apps. There is an opportunity for this to be a full-time teleworking position....

Triunity Software
Montreal, Quebec

Location: Montreal, Canada (On-site, Need Locals). ...

Bell
Montreal, Quebec

As a software developer, the successful candidate will be required to maintain and enhance existing applications as well as deliver new, innovative solutions that meet the company's needs. The software developer will be responsible for assessing, developing and supporting applications based on custo...

Funded club
Canada

Full Stack Developer to join our team! . Our tech stack is built using a clean SPA (Single-Page-Application) and an API built in Laravel, PHP. The ideal candidate is a highly resourceful and innovative developer who is not afraid to roll up their sleeves and bring their entrepreneurial spirit to the...